Denis Chernykh
About
Denis Chernykh has authored 28 papers that have received a total of 746 indexed citations.
This includes 21 papers in Environmental Chemistry, 15 papers in Atmospheric Science and 8 papers in Global and Planetary Change. The topics of these papers are Methane Hydrates and Related Phenomena (21 papers), Arctic and Antarctic ice dynamics (9 papers) and Climate change and permafrost (8 papers). Denis Chernykh is often cited by papers focused on Methane Hydrates and Related Phenomena (21 papers), Arctic and Antarctic ice dynamics (9 papers) and Climate change and permafrost (8 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in Russia, Sweden and United States. Denis Chernykh's co-authors include Igor Semiletov, Natalia Shakhova, Oleg Dudarev, Örjan Gustafsson and Denis Kosmach and has published in prestigious journals such as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, Nature Communications and The Journal of the Acoustical Society of America
